<p>This is part 1 of my CMMG .300 Blackout review. Let me get this out in the open right now &#8211; I&#8217;m a HUGE &#8220;alternative bore&#8221; AR fan. What&#8217;s alternative bore, you ask? Well, it&#8217;s simple. Any AR rifle chambered in something other than .223 Remington/5.56 NATO is considered an alternative bore AR.You see, AR chamberings generally fall into five categories:</p>
<ul>
<li>Pistol Calibers (9 MM, .40 Smith &amp; Wesson, .45 ACP)</li>
<li>Small Bore (.22 LR, .223 Remington/5.56 NATO, .17 HMR, .204 Ruger)</li>
<li>Medium Bore (6.5 Grendel, 6.5 Creedmoor, .264 LBC, .260 Remington, .243 Winchester, 6.8 SPC, 7mm-08)</li>
<li>Full Bore (.300 AAC Blackout, .308 Winchester, .30 Remington AR, .300 Whisper, 7.62&#215;39, 7.62&#215;40 WT, .338 Federal)</li>
<li>Big Bore (.450 Bushmaster, .458 SOCOM, .499 LW, .50 Beowulf)</li>
</ul>
<p>Yes, I know I don&#8217;t have ALL of the different cartridges listed, but this is good enough.</p>
<p>So, like I said, I&#8217;m a big bore AR fan. My first alternative bore AR was a .450 Bushmaster, which I still have. My second alternative AR, and my newest rifle, is chambered in .300 AAC Blackout, or .300BLK for short.</p>
<p>When it came time to buy a new AR, I really struggled with what to buy. I&#8217;ve had my eye on a 6.8 SPC, .308 Win&#8230;hell, even a .50 Beowulf. However, the more I read, the more I heard people rave about this new .300BLK round. It was time to do some digging!</p>
<p>Without going too deep into the history, allow me to explain the background. The .300BLK was developed by Advanced Armament Corp. in cooperation with Remington (both companies are owned by Freedom Group). The goal was basically a .30 caliber projectile on an AR-15 platform that can still fit 30 rounds in a standard AR-15 magazine. Well, that did it. All you have to do to convert your existing AR-15 into a .300BLK is buy a new barrel. That&#8217;s it! It uses the same upper, magazines, bolt, etc. Now that I&#8217;ve explained that, let&#8217;s get back to the review.</p>

<p style="text-align:left;">Before I go any further, the specs on the rifle:</p>
<ul>
<li>Mil-spec 4140 chrome-moly steel barrel</li>
<li>.300 AAC Blackout chamber</li>
<li>1:8 twist</li>
<li>A2 flash hider</li>
<li>WASP treated barrel, including the chamber, bore, and under the front site base</li>
<li>Mid-length four rail free-float tube</li>
<li>All this for $950!</li>
</ul>
<p>When I pulled the rifle out of the box, the first thing I noticed was the build quality. There&#8217;s absolutely no slop or play between the upper and lower receiver. The rifle came with a standard 6-position adjustable stock that allows the shooter to adjust the length of pull (LOP) to fit his or her body. It also came with a standard AR-15 grip, a free-floating quad-rail handguard for mounting various accessories and an A2 &#8220;birdcage-style&#8221; flash hider.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Mossberg has always been known for their bulletproof, tough-as-nails shotguns. Mossberg 500s and 590s are used by military and law enforcement agencies all over the world. What a lot of people don&#8217;t realize is Mossberg makes a terrific line of rifles as well. Their 100 ATR and 4X4 bolt-actions are quality, accurate firearms that don&#8217;t break the bank.</p>
<p>Well, now Mossberg has gone off the reservation and introduced a line of AR-15s. That&#8217;s right, Mossberg has gone tactical. At first glance it&#8217;s easy to dismiss this as a novelty. However, I think Mossberg may actual have something here. But, first things first &#8211; the specs! Mossberg&#8217;s AR rifle is called the MMR and comes in two variants &#8211; MMR Tactical and MMR Hunter.</p>
<p><strong>MMR Tactical</strong></p>
<p><a href="http://crowell33.files.wordpress.com/2011/07/mmr_tactical.jpg"><img class="size-full wp-image-139 alignleft" title="MMR Tactical" src="http://crowell33.files.wordpress.com/2011/07/mmr_tactical.jpg?w=620&#038;h=206" alt="" width="620" height="206" /></a></p>
<div>As you can see, Mossberg has gone in a different direction with their pistol grip and uses a Stark SE-1 instead of the standard AR pistol grip or a Hogue (which, to me, is the best grip on the market). In addition to this configuration, you can also get it without sights, a fixed &#8220;ban-compliant&#8221; stock, etc. Mossberg just wouldn&#8217;t be Mossberg if they didn&#8217;t offer a zillion different configurations.</div>
<div>
<ul>
<li>MSRP $885-$921</li>
<li>16.5&#8243; barrel with muzzle brake</li>
<li>Quad-Rail Forearm</li>
<li>Stark SE-1 Pistol Grip with Battery Compartment</li>
<li>6-position adjustable stock</li>
<li>30 round magazine</li>
<li>Removable front and rear adjustable sights</li>
<li>5.56MM NATO/.223 Remington</li>
</ul>
</div>
<div><strong>MMR Hunter</strong></div>
<div><a href="http://crowell33.files.wordpress.com/2011/07/mmr_hunter.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-141" title="Mossberg MMR Hunter" src="http://crowell33.files.wordpress.com/2011/07/mmr_hunter.jpg?w=620&#038;h=181" alt="" width="620" height="181" /></a></div>
<p>Now, this is where things REALLY start to get interesting. In addition to offering the MMR Hunter in Mossy Oak Treestand, they also offer the MMR Hunter in both black AND Mossy Oak Brush! The only major differences between the Hunter and the Tactical is the Hunter sports a standard, fixed-length A2 stock, a round free-float (that&#8217;s right, I said free-float!) handguard, a 20&#8242; barrel, and no flash hider/muzzlebrake. All this for an MSRP os $1,010? Mossberg, are you kidding me? The only way they could make this better is by offering the MMR Hunter in either a 6.8 SPC, .30 Remington AR, or .308 Winchester. In my humble opinion, I don&#8217;t totally agree with hunting whitetail with a .223 Remington (but that&#8217;s a whole &#8216;nother blog entry). <img src='http://s0.wp.com/wp-includes/images/smilies/icon_smile.gif' alt=':)' class='wp-smiley' /> </p>
<ul>
<li>MSRP $921 &#8211; $1,010</li>
<li>20&#8243; barrel</li>
<li>Checkered aluminum tube forearm</li>
<li>Stark SE-1 Pistol Grip with battery compartment</li>
<li>5 round magazine</li>
<li>5.56MM NATO/.223 Remington</li>
</ul>
<p>I don&#8217;t know about you, but I&#8217;m purty damn excited. You can expect the &#8220;street prices&#8221; to be $100-$150 less than MSRP, so you&#8217;re essentially getting a quality, feature-ladened AR-15 for UNDER $800. A tactical Mossberg never sounded like such a great idea.</p>
